SIR - Yet again the EU shows what a kind, considerate organisation it is by slapping import duties on mobility scooters.
About 250,000 people rely on them in the UK and they cost about £2,500 each. They are VAT-free because of their purpose but the EU has decided in its wisdom that the poor and disabled can afford more so the effect of the duty will be to increase prices by about £250 per scooter, since most are imported, primarily from the US.
All our Treasury under Gordon Brown can do is implement the duty.
Mark starr, Leigh Sinton.
